1994—No. 166

WORKERS COMPENSATION ACT 1987—REGULATION

(Relating to ministers of religion)

NEW SOUTH WALES

[Published in Gazette No. 68 of 13 May 1994]

HIS Excellency the Governor, with the advice of the Executive Council, and at the request of the Southside Christian Fellowship, and in pursuance of the Workers Compensation Act 1987, has been pleased to make the Regulation set forth hereunder.

KERRY CHIKAROVSKI, M.P.,

Minister for Industrial Relations and Employment.

Commencement

1. This Regulation commences on 1st June, 1994.

Amendment

2. The Workers Compensation (General) Regulation 1987 is amended

by inserting in Schedule 4, in alphabetical order, the following matter:

EXPLANATORY NOTE

The object of this Regulation is to provide that certain ministers of religion of the Southside Christian Fellowship are taken to be workers for the purposes of the Workers Compensation Act 1987. This Regulation is made at the request of the Southside Christian Fellowship under clause 17 of Schedule 1 (deemed employment of workers) to the Act.
